SNMP check interfaces by using ifName

Hello,

We used the checkType if_lancom in previous checkmk version (1.6) to use the ifName instead of the ifDescr for the interface name.

We have migrated to version 2.0.0p1 Raw Edition and this check is no more available.
We have seen the week #12050 which indicate that it was replaced by “interfaces” check in the rule “Network interfaces and switch ports”.

It doesn’t work if I select “interfaces”, I tried to disable if64 check for my test host with “disabled check” rules, as well.

How can we use this “interfaces” check?

At the moment has the “interfaces” check some problems.
They work already to solve the problems.

At the moment you can only use the if64 check for your snmp network devices. Lancom is a little bit special the old check used a own enterprise OID for the interface names.
